Page of Cups – Creativity, Emotional Growth, and Curiosity
The Page of Cups is a beacon of creativity, emotional growth, and curiosity.
The Page of Cups Tarot card meaning: Open up to new experiences
This card often invites us to open ourselves to new experiences and explore the depths of our emotional world. Representing a youthful and imaginative spirit, the Page of Cups encourages us to embrace a sense of wonder and approach life’s challenges with an open heart.
The Page of Cups Tarot card meaning: Inspiration from the unexpected
This card signifies a time when inspiration can come from unexpected places, urging us to pay attention to our dreams and intuition. When the Page of Cups appears, it’s an invitation to explore our emotions, without fear or judgment, and to express them in creative and authentic ways.
The Page of Cups Tarot card meaning in love: Renewal of connections
In the context of relationships, the Page of Cups suggests a renewal of emotional connections, or perhaps the blossoming of a new, heartfelt relationship. It asks us to communicate with empathy, listen deeply, and allow ourselves to be vulnerable.

Is Page of Cups reversed a yes or a no?
The Page of Cups reversed typically leans towards a “no” when it comes to yes or no questions. In its reversed state, the card often suggests emotional turbulence, blocked intuition, or creative stagnation, which can hinder forward movement. It’s a call to pause and reflect, rather than to push ahead blindly. Use this time to reassess your emotional and creative energies and address any areas that may be holding you back before making a decisive move.

Symbolism Found in Page of Cups
The symbolism of the Page of Cups in the Rider-Waite Tarot deck is rich and evocative. In the card, we see a young figure holding a cup from which a fish is emerging. This fish symbolizes the subconscious mind’s messages, suggesting that our intuition and dreams hold valuable insights.
The youthful appearance of the Page indicates naivety and openness, urging us to view the world through a lens of innocence and curiosity. The blue tunic represents emotional depth and the water in the background symbolizes the endless flow of feelings and thoughts.
The Page stands on solid ground, highlighting the importance of emotional stability and grounding even as we explore our inner worlds. This balance between the subconscious and conscious realms is central to the card’s meaning, encouraging us to integrate these aspects in our journey of self-discovery.
